Have used Shuttle T's for years, always had good results with them, and one of the best fixed flying heads I have shot.

Although after Trophy Taker was sold, their quality just does not seem the same? Bought a few heads a couple years ago, and none of them spin true, where all my old original Shuttle T's do. Maybe I just got some knock offs, but haven't heard much good about Trophy taker quality after selling out.

With that, I opted to switch to the QAD Exodus, but can honestly say I like the original Shuttle T's better than the QAD. At least to me the Shuttles are more forgiving at long range as compared to QAD Eodus Full version. If I could get the same quality with Trophy Taker Suttles I got years ago, I'd definitley go back to them.
I had the exact same experience with the Trophy Taker heads. They still flew great but the ferrule was so cheap and flimsy that it would bend on any miss. Then the blade wouldn't want to remove, etc. Also had problems with the blades ruining shafts (hit with collar) on hard impacts..

I used Muzzy 100 grain for years, and then switched over to Magnus Stinger 100's.

I picked up a pack of the G5's and they shot great! My only concern is, despite using their G5 diamond hone, trying a wetstone, as well as a leather strope, I could never seem to get them frighteningly sharp, like new Muzzy blades, or a fresh Stinger out of the package.

They're super easy to sharpen with the three blade design. I have heard that they don't need to be razor sharp to work.
